Giancarlo Chiaramello is a film worker. He was born in Bra, Piedmont on 18 February 1939. He is known for When Men Carried Clubs and Women Played Ding-Dong (1971), Crazy Joe (1974), Mani di fata (1983) and Love and Death in the Garden of the Gods (1972).
